Rosemary (Rosmarinus officinalis) has a long history of use from the time of the Greeks and Romans, with appearances in royal gardens, poems, and as a study aid. Rosemary essential oil is a great addition to an office or dorm diffuser, or anywhere a mental boost is needed. This marvelous mental stimulant is said to encourage alertness, and improve memory. It can also be diluted and used topically to massage sore muscles.

Contraindications: Do not apply to or near the face of infants or children.
Our Recommendations: If pregnant, nursing, taking medication, or have liver or kidney disfunction, consult your health care practioner before use. Avoid eyes, mucous membranes, and sensitive skin. Keep out of reach of children.
If applying an essential oil to your skin always perform a small patch test to an insensitive part of the body (If it is not already diluted, dilute with a carrier oil).
Store in a covered or dark, airtight container in the refrigerator or cool area for longest shelf life.
Analgesic
Martinez et al. (2009) demonstrated that the essential oil alleviated arthritic pain in rats, and suggested that camphor may play a role in this effect [Analgesic]
Rosemary has peripheral antinociceptive activity and anti-inflammatory activity.
Antibacterial
Fu et al. (2007) reported that the essential oil had good antibacterial activity and was active against Propionibacterium acnes (bacteria that can cause acne).

Antifungal
Rosemary essential oil has a wide spectrum of antimicrobial activity, and is synergistic with Clove against Candida albicans.

Antioxidant
Rosemary essential oil has antioxidant activity (Raškovic et al. 2014) and can decrease free radical induced skin damage.
Antirheumatic
Early Western herbalists such as Culpeper recommended Rosemary for cold, numb joints.

Cognitive Performance
Moss and Oliver (2012) investigated plasma levels of 1,8 cineole after exposure to Rosemary essential oil. The levels were directly related to cognitive performance.
